The core advantage of this detachable anti-floating anchor rod lies in the reusable detachable structure, solving the pain point that traditional permanent anchor rods cannot be recycled, greatly reducing the material cost of temporary engineering. It adopts Q355 low alloy structural steel and hot-dip galvanized anti-corrosion treatment, with high strength and corrosion resistance, which can meet the anti-floating support requirements of temporary engineering. The installation speed is fast, with an average of 30 minutes per unit, which increases the construction efficiency by more than 50% compared with traditional anchor rods. The product adopts a snap-type anchoring structure, which can be installed and disassembled without special tensioning equipment, and only conventional wrenches are required for disassembly operations on site without complex tools. In addition, the product complies with the JGJ 145-2013 building anchoring standard, and has undergone strict bearing capacity testing to ensure the structural safety of temporary engineering.
The main body of this product is made of Q355 low alloy structural steel, and the surface is treated with hot-dip galvanized anti-corrosion, with a galvanized layer thickness ≥85μm, with excellent corrosion resistance. The diameter of a single anchor rod ranges from 18mm to 28mm, the conventional anchorage length is 2m to 6m, and can be customized according to project needs. The ultimate uplift bearing capacity ranges from 100kN to 250kN, adapting to the anti-floating needs of small and medium-sized temporary underground engineering. The disassembly time is only 1.5 to 2 hours per unit, without damaging the underground rock and soil structure. The recycled anchor rod can be reused again after simple rust removal and lubrication treatment, and the number of repeated uses can reach more than 5 times. The weight of a single product is ≤15kg, and the packaging adopts wooden case packaging, which is convenient for transportation and on-site storage. Conventional drilling and grouting process is adopted for installation, no special construction equipment is required, and it adapts to common light drilling equipment.
This detachable anti-floating anchor rod is mainly suitable for various temporary underground engineering scenarios, including urban temporary foundation pit support, underground foundation of large temporary exhibition venues, post-disaster temporary resettlement buildings, temporary underground parking lots and other scenarios. During large-scale events, this product can quickly provide reliable anti-floating support for temporary buildings, and can be quickly disassembled and recycled after the event for other temporary projects, greatly reducing the support cost of temporary engineering. In addition, the product can also be used for embankment anti-floating support of short-term water conservancy projects and foundation reinforcement of temporary storage buildings. Compared with traditional permanent anchor rods, this product can realize the recycling of materials, reduce the generation of construction waste, and conform to the requirements of green construction.
